Trump delays Iran strike decision amid rising tensions

TL;DR Summary
US President Donald Trump will decide within two weeks whether to involve the US in the Israel-Iran conflict, which has escalated with missile strikes and casualties on both sides. The conflict began with Israel's surprise attack on Iran's military and nuclear sites, prompting threats and responses from Iran and Israel, while diplomatic efforts and international reactions continue. The situation remains tense, with potential for further escalation.
